出于安全目的、共享住宿的个人安全以及需要准备证据,我会在智能手机上录制数小时的音频,但收听这些录音需要很长时间。VLC 在这方面真的很糟糕,因为甚至播放速度更快、更慢的选项都隐藏在菜单中。我想要的是一个播放器,它可以跳过无声或“静音”,即录音中不相关的部分,并在检测到人声或其他异常声音(如巨大的撞击声和砰砰声)时停止。然后我可以从那里接手,聆听并记录声音和声音作为证据的时间。有这样的事情吗?我看到了这个 Python:https://gist.github.com/analyticsindiamagazine/c1ebc56e2dece9629e7c67e5406281e8#file-comparingsongs-ipynb 但根据记录,我在 Gnome 桌面上使用 Ubuntu 20.04 LTS。
答案1
大胆
这不是您真正想要的,但它的一些功能可能会有所帮助。对于这种高级功能,您可以寻找类似的音频编辑工具。
- 打开文件 > 选择曲目
- 分析 > 标记声音 ...
- 设置阈值测量和级别,然后按 OK
- 已创建带有标签的新轨迹。
您可以逐个播放,删除琐碎的标签,然后根据需要选择文件 > 将其余内容导出为列表。以下是带有 (-20dB 峰值) 和导出列表的示例。
0.250567 4.830930 Sound 01
8.469161 12.778912 Sound 02
18.401633 25.688118 Sound 03
27.963265 33.826531 Sound 04
37.033787 42.425986 Sound 05
45.663311 54.793968 Sound 06
57.369796 64.856735 Sound 07
69.156463 89.201814 Sound 08